Job Description
McGill is a well-established company specializing in hydraulic components and solutions, supporting various industries with top-quality products and services. As a firm committed to customer satisfaction and operational excellence, McGill has built a reputation for reliability, innovation, and comprehensive support. The company operates in multiple locations and emphasizes safety, teamwork, and skill development to ensure high standards are met consistently.
The Delivery Driver / Hose Fabricator role at McGill is an integral, hands-on position that balances between delivering products and fabricating hose assemblies in the shop. This dynamic role involves making timely and accurate deliveries to customers and other McGill branches while maintaining safety and professionalism on the road. In addition to delivery duties, the role requires hands-on fabrication skills such as building, testing, and tagging custom hose assemblies that keep production moving smoothly.
Candidates for this position must be reliable, safety-conscious, and deeply committed to customer service. The ideal employee will have a strong attention to detail and a proactive approach to learning, with a willingness to cross-train in multiple functions including driving, shipping and receiving, and hose fabrication. The job offers a mix of time spent driving and working in the shop setting, providing variety and skill development opportunities.
Key responsibilities within this role include planning and preparing delivery routes and orders, loading and unloading materials safely, conducting vehicle upkeep and inspections, and maintaining accurate delivery records. The position also involves supporting shipping and receiving operations during downtime and managing inventory accurately through proper documentation. Fabrication-related duties encompass identifying correct hose and fitting types, measuring and cutting hoses, assembling and crimping hose assemblies to exact specifications, and performing quality testing and tagging before shipment. The candidate will also operate warehouse equipment and potentially a forklift, with training provided as necessary.
Working closely with counter sales associates, this role fosters collaboration to ensure the best customer outcomes, with possibilities for cross-training to expand skills further. McGill values team players who are attentive, organized, and able to communicate effectively with both customers and colleagues.
This is a permanent position suitable for candidates committed to developing their skills in a fast-paced, customer-oriented manufacturing and distribution environment. While prior experience in warehouse, delivery, or fabrication roles is preferred, McGill provides training for the right candidates who demonstrate reliability and a willingness to learn. The company is an equal opportunity employer and requires that candidates be authorized to work in the United States, pass background checks, and drug screenings as applicable. High school diploma or GED is required, with additional technical training considered a plus.

Job Duties
- Safely and courteously deliver products to customers and other McGill locations adhering to all traffic laws and regulations
- Plan prepare and stage delivery orders verifying accuracy and completeness before departure
- Load and unload materials from company vehicles and warehouse equipment safely and efficiently
- Complete required vehicle self-inspections keep vehicles clean and organized and report any maintenance needs promptly
- Maintain accurate delivery records and obtain required documentation or signatures from customers
- Assist with shipping receiving and inventory handling particularly during downtime between deliveries
- Identify verify and correct inventory completing all required paperwork accurately and on time
- Identify hose and proper fittings locate the correct crimp specifications then measure cut assemble crimp test and tag each assembly to the specified standard
- Fill customer orders from floor shelf or bin locations ensuring the completeness and correctness of all orders filled
- Ensure hose assemblies are manufactured or repaired to the correct standard and within the required time frame to meet customer requirements
- Operate materials handling equipment light fabricating hand tools or a forklift as needed training provided
- Work closely with counter sales associates to ensure the best outcomes for customers with potential to cross-train as a counter sales associate
